INSIGHT

Conference As Leadership Test

  • Conference feels like a test for Keir Starmer to define a mission and restore party coherence.
  • Lack of clarity on direction makes small crises feel much larger and more damaging.
INSIGHT

Burnham Upsets Party Calm

  • Andy Burnham's interventions have sharpened intra-party tensions and forced Labour to react.
  • Many in Labour feel Burnham overplayed his hand and want a successful conference to calm things down.
INSIGHT

Majority Without A Mandate

  • Labour's rapid fall in public standing stems from lacking a clear mandate or policy plan despite a big majority.
  • Voters feel worse off in 92% of constituencies after a year, intensifying urgency for delivery.
